FIFA World Cup 2026 is being hosted across Canada (Vancouver, Toronto) and the US. Matches start in June 2026. The merch window is open right now.

The opportunity

World Cup events drive enormous demand for fan gear, national team apparel, and local-market merchandise. Canada has never hosted a World Cup before — the novelty factor on top of existing soccer fandom means demand for Canadian-themed gear will be higher than any prior tournament.

For small decorators and heat press operators, the window is roughly March through July 2026. Customers buying fan gear before and during the tournament want fast, affordable, customized apparel — exactly what DTF transfers enable.

What sells at World Cup events

National flag prints, country name/tournament year wordmarks, "Canada 2026" graphics, and local city pride prints ("Vancouver World Cup 2026"). Smaller decorators who move fast with local designs that larger retailers can't stock will capture real volume in this window.

Sourcing blanks smartly

Polyester performance tees and soccer jerseys are the primary canvas. Red and white for Canada fans, country colours for visiting nations' supporters. Stock Gildan Performance or similar polyester blanks now — supply tightens as the tournament approaches.

Using DTF for World Cup merch

DTF is ideal for this use case: short runs, multiple designs, fast turnaround. Upload a gang sheet with your top 5 designs, press on demand, sell through. No setup fees means you can test designs without risk — if a "Croatia 2026" print doesn't sell, you haven't burned screen costs.

Design compliance note

FIFA and national football associations hold trademark rights over official tournament logos, mascots, and wordmarks. Avoid reproducing official FIFA marks. Generic national flag imagery, country names, and original graphic designs are generally fine for small-scale merch. When in doubt, keep it original.
